The Power of Real-Time Attendance Data
Real-time attendance tracking provides organizations with immediate visibility into their workforce. Unlike conventional time-tracking methods that rely on batch processing or manual updates, real-time data ensures that attendance records are up-to-date at all times. This offers several key advantages:
1. Enhanced Workforce Visibility
Real-time attendance data allows HR managers and supervisors to have a clear view of who is currently at work, who is late, and who is absent. This level of transparency is crucial for large organizations with multiple work locations, where tracking attendance manually can be challenging. Additionally, this data allows companies to monitor attendance trends across different departments, providing valuable insights into employee engagement and adherence to work schedules.
2. Proactive Decision-Making

With real-time attendance insights, businesses can respond promptly to workforce issues. If an employee fails to check in on time, HR can take immediate action by reassigning tasks or arranging for a replacement. This ensures that productivity is not compromised due to absenteeism or last-minute scheduling conflicts. Furthermore, real-time alerts and notifications can be set up to inform managers of attendance discrepancies, allowing for immediate intervention and reducing the impact of unexpected absences.
3. Improved Scheduling and Shift Management
Real-time data helps managers make on-the-spot scheduling adjustments. For industries such as healthcare, retail, and manufacturing where shift-based work is common, having immediate access to attendance data ensures that shifts are adequately staffed. This prevents overstaffing or understaffing, both of which can impact business performance. Additionally, the ability to track attendance patterns over time helps managers optimize shift scheduling based on peak business hours, employee availability, and historical workforce data.
4. Reduction in Payroll Errors
Manual attendance tracking can result in payroll discrepancies, such as overpayment or underpayment. With real-time data integration, attendance records are automatically integrated with payroll systems, minimizing errors and ensuring accurate salary calculations. This not only enhances compliance but also boosts employee satisfaction by eliminating payroll disputes
5. Increased Compliance and Security
Many industries require strict compliance with labor laws and regulations, including accurate record-keeping of employee work hours. Real-time attendance tracking helps organizations adhere to these requirements by maintaining precise records that can be audited when necessary. Additionally, it enhances workplace security by verifying employee check-ins and restricting unauthorized access to sensitive areas. By integrating biometric authentication or GPS-based tracking for remote workers, organizations can further strengthen security measures and prevent fraudulent attendance reporting.
6. Data-Driven HR Analytics
Real-time attendance data is a valuable resource for HR analytics. By analyzing attendance patterns, HR teams can identify trends such as frequent tardiness, absenteeism rates, and peak working hours. This information allows businesses to refine their workforce planning strategies, optimize labor costs, and improve overall efficiency. Beyond simple attendance tracking, HR teams can use predictive analytics to anticipate potential staffing shortages and proactively address workforce gaps before they impact operations.
7. Increased Employee Productivity and Satisfaction
A well-managed workforce benefits from real-time attendance tracking, as it reduces administrative burdens on HR teams and allows employees to focus on their core responsibilities. When employees are aware that their attendance data is accurate and accessible, it builds trust and enhances workplace morale. Additionally, real-time attendance data can be leveraged for performance evaluations, helping managers recognize and reward employees for consistent punctuality and attendance.
